tcl_calls.d 1m "$Date:: 2007-10-03 #$" "USER COMMANDS"
NAME
tcl_calls.d - count Tcl calls (proc/cmd) using DTrace.
SYNOPSIS
tcl_calls.d
DESCRIPTION
This traces activity from all Tcl processes on the system with DTrace
provider support (tcl8.4.16).
TYPEs:
proc procedure
cmd command
PORTIONS: Copyright (c) 2007 Brendan Gregg.
CDDL HEADER START
The contents of this file are subject to the terms of the
Common Development and Distribution License, Version 1.0 only
(the "License"). You may not use this file except in compliance
with the License.
You can obtain a copy of the license at Docs/cddl1.txt
or http://www.opensolaris.org/os/licensing.
See the License for the specific language governing permissions
and limitations under the License.
CDDL HEADER END
09-Sep-2007 Brendan Gregg Created this.
OS
Any
STABILITY
Evolving - uses the DTrace Tcl provider, which may change
as additional features are introduced. Check Tcl/Readme
to see what version these scripts are based on.
EXAMPLES
Default output, # tcl_calls.d
FIELDS
PID Process ID
TYPE Type of call (see below)
NAME Name of proc or cmd call
COUNT Number of calls during sample
DOCUMENTATION
See the DTraceToolkit for further documentation under the
Examples, Notes and Docs directories. The example files may be
especially useful as they aim to demonstrate how to interpret
the output.
EXIT
tcl_calls.d will run until Ctrl-C is hit.
AUTHOR
SEE ALSO
dtrace(1M)